Throughout a significant part of the 20th century, it was used in many building materials. Once seen as a miracle product, we now understand just how dangerous it can be when disturbed. The health implications are too severe to ignore, so ensuring asbestos is correctly identified and removed is absolutely vital.
You might not realise asbestos is there until you're in the middle of a renovation, loft conversion, or even something as simple as replacing tiles. Once it's been identified, you cannot simply ignore it, and tackling it with a DIY attitude definitely won't work. Asbestos isn't something to mess around with - it needs careful handling, expertise, and the right gear to keep those dangerous fibres at bay.

Asbestos removal isn't straightforward; it's not just about taking it out and chucking it in the bin. Strict regulations govern asbestos removal, and anybody carrying out the work needs to be fully trained, licensed, and equipped to do the job safely. It's not always straightforward to see the risks, which makes adopting the right procedures and using the proper equipment essential, alongside having the necessary knowledge. The difference is significant. That's why trained asbestos removal professionals are indispensable - they've got the know-how and resources to oversee every phase without anybody being put into harm's way.
When it comes to identifying hazards, experts know what they are looking at - be it insulation boards in the ceiling of a garage, old pipe lagging found in a basement, or wall coatings that are well past their sell-by date, they have the skills to deal with it effectively. To guarantee a safe and successful outcome, they'll carry out a thorough assessment, test samples if necessary, and develop a detailed removal plan - it's a complex process that demands careful attention.

If you own an older house, you might be surprised to hear how common asbestos still is, lingering in areas you wouldn't give a second thought to. Did you know that even things like old roof sheets, floor tiles, or fuse boxes might still contain traces of this hazardous material? A professional asbestos team will explain what needs to be done, how they'll handle it, and the measures they've put in place to ensure your home and family are safe. Hiring the Right People:
By hiring the right team, you actually gain a much-desired peace of mind, which is truly one of the best benefits. Alongside removing asbestos, they're trained to contain it securely, dispose of it according to the law, and tidy up the site so there's no trace remaining. This isn't just about going through the motions; it's about knowing the job's been done properly, with no shortcuts taken.
The world of asbestos removal is divided into two distinct camps: licensed and non-licensed operators - and the differences between them are significant. Trained teams can remove certain types of asbestos without holding a licence, but when it comes to insulation or anything friable, it's licensed professionals only. It's absolutely vital to pinpoint that difference clearly, as it holds the key to both safety and legal compliance.
A professional asbestos removal service understands that it isn't just about what's visible and will dig deeper than that. They'll check the area for contamination, do air quality testing if necessary, and hand out clearance certificates once the work's complete. It's the professionals' commitment to thoroughness that ensures the job is done correctly, safely, and to the highest standards.

There's no getting around it - it's a pricey job, but cutting costs with asbestos just isn't worth the gamble. Ignore it, damage it without realising, or get the wrong person on the job and you'll likely be dealing with a much bigger issue before long. With health and safety, it's a straightforward truth that you tend to receive exactly what you've paid for.
You will find that a lot of reputable asbestos contractors will explain each step of the process in everyday language that's easy to follow. You'll want to familiarise yourself with what's being discarded, the motivations for doing so, and what's in store for you at each step. That kind of honest communication just makes everything, even a stressful situation, feel a bit more manageable, don't you think?

Asbestos Management: To manage asbestos, you need to identify, monitor, and safely maintain any materials in a building that contain asbestos, preventing any risk of exposure. Asbestos management is a legal responsibility in UK non-domestic properties, helping to keep occupants safe and secure without needing to remove materials that are still in good condition.
